Getting Started with A Beginner's Guide is an introductory text for digital verification (and design) engineers who need to ramp up on the Universal Verification Methodology quickly. The book is filled with working examples and practical explanations that go beyond the User's Guide.
Excellent beginner level book on UVM. This book walks you through, line by line, to build a simple UVM test bench. This was so much simpler than reading through the cookbook.